[edk2-devel] [PATCH] UefiPayloadPkg: Add support for logging to CBMEM console
Posted by Sean Rhodes 2 years, 3 months ago
From: Benjamin Doron <benjamin.doron00@gmail.com>

Tested on QEMU, dumping the appropriate memory region in UEFI shell
shows the TianoCore log. `find_cb_subtable` is sourced from STM/SeaBIOS.

Signed-off-by: Benjamin Doron <benjamin.doron00@gmail.com>
---
 UefiPayloadPkg/Include/Coreboot.h             |  14 +
 .../Library/C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.c | 272 ++++++++++++++++++
 .../C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.inf       |  27 ++
 U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.dsc             |   5 +
 U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.fdf             |   6 +-
 5 files changed, 323 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
 create mode 100644 UefiPayloadPkg/Library/C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.c
 create mode 100644 UefiPayloadPkg/Library/C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.inf

diff --git a/UefiPayloadPkg/Include/Coreboot.h b/UefiPayloadPkg/Include/Coreboot.h
index a3e1109fe8..f2f577a02e 100644
--- a/UefiPayloadPkg/Include/Coreboot.h
+++ b/UefiPayloadPkg/Include/Coreboot.h
@@ -199,7 +199,14 @@ struct cb_forward {
   UINT64    forward;
 };
 
+struct cb_cbmem_ref {
+  UINT32 tag;
+  UINT32 size;
+  UINT64 cbmem_addr;
+};
+
 #define CB_TAG_FRAMEBUFFER  0x0012
+
 struct cb_framebuffer {
   UINT32    tag;
   UINT32    size;
@@ -230,6 +237,13 @@ struct cb_vdat {
 #define CB_TAG_TIMESTAMPS     0x0016
 #define CB_TAG_CBMEM_CONSOLE  0x0017
 #define CB_TAG_MRC_CACHE      0x0018
+
+struct cbmem_console {
+  UINT32 size;
+  UINT32 cursor;
+  UINT8  body[0];
+} __attribute__((packed));
+
 struct cb_cbmem_tab {
   UINT32    tag;
   UINT32    size;
diff --git a/UefiPayloadPkg/Library/C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.c b/UefiPayloadPkg/Library/C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.c
new file mode 100644
index 0000000000..7b26c08dd7
--- /dev/null
+++ b/UefiPayloadPkg/Library/C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.c
@@ -0,0 +1,272 @@
+/** @file
+  CBMEM console SerialPortLib instance
+
+  SPDX-License-Identifier: BSD-2-Clause-Patent
+
+**/
+
+#include <Base.h>
+#include <Coreboot.h>
+
+#include <Library/BaseLib.h>
+#include <Library/BlParseLib.h>
+#include <Library/SerialPortLib.h>
+
+//
+// We can't use DebugLib due to a constructor dependency cycle between DebugLib
+// and ourselves.
+//
+#define ASSERT(Expression)      \
+  do {                          \
+    if (!(Expression)) {        \
+      CpuDeadLoop ();           \
+    }                           \
+  } while (FALSE)
+
+#define CBMC_CURSOR_MASK ((1 << 28) - 1)
+#define CBMC_OVERFLOW (1 << 31)
+
+STATIC struct cbmem_console  *gCbConsole = NULL;
+STATIC UINT32 STM_cursor = 0;
+
+// Try to find the coreboot memory table in the given coreboot table.
+static void *
+find_cb_subtable(struct cb_header *cbh, UINT32 tag)
+{
+  char *tbl = (char *)cbh + sizeof(*cbh);
+  UINT32 count = cbh->table_entries;
+  int i;
+  for (i=0; i<count; i++) {
+    struct cb_memory *cbm = (void*)tbl;
+    tbl += cbm->size;
+    if (cbm->tag == tag)
+      return cbm;
+  }
+    return NULL;
+}
+
+/**
+  Initialize the serial device hardware.
+
+  If no initialization is required, then return RETURN_SUCCESS.
+  If the serial device was successfully initialized, then return RETURN_SUCCESS.
+  If the serial device could not be initialized, then return RETURN_DEVICE_ERROR.
+
+  @retval RETURN_SUCCESS        The serial device was initialized.
+  @retval RETURN_DEVICE_ERROR   The serial device could not be initialized.
+
+**/
+RETURN_STATUS
+EFIAPI
+SerialPortInitialize (
+  VOID
+  )
+{
+  /* `FindCbTag` doesn't work because we need direct access to the memory addresses? */
+  struct cb_header *cbh = GetParameterBase();
+  if (!cbh) {
+    return RETURN_DEVICE_ERROR;
+  }
+
+  struct cb_cbmem_ref *cbref = find_cb_subtable(cbh, CB_TAG_CBMEM_CONSOLE);
+  if (!cbref) {
+    return RETURN_DEVICE_ERROR;
+  }
+
+  gCbConsole = (void *)(UINTN)cbref->cbmem_addr;	// Support PEI and DXE
+  if (gCbConsole == NULL) {
+    return RETURN_DEVICE_ERROR;
+  }
+
+  // set the cursor such that the STM console will not overwrite the
+  // coreboot console output
+  STM_cursor = gCbConsole->cursor & CBMC_CURSOR_MASK;
+
+  return RETURN_SUCCESS;
+}
+
+/**
+  Write data from buffer to serial device.
+
+  Writes NumberOfBytes data bytes from Buffer to the serial device.
+  The number of bytes actually written to the serial device is returned.
+  If the return value is less than NumberOfBytes, then the write operation failed.
+  If Buffer is NULL, then ASSERT().
+  If NumberOfBytes is zero, then return 0.
+
+  @param  Buffer           Pointer to the data buffer to be written.
+  @param  NumberOfBytes    Number of bytes to written to the serial device.
+
+  @retval 0                NumberOfBytes is 0.
+  @retval >0               The number of bytes written to the serial device.
+                           If this value is less than NumberOfBytes, then the write operation failed.
+
+**/
+UINTN
+EFIAPI
+SerialPortWrite (
+  IN UINT8     *Buffer,
+  IN UINTN     NumberOfBytes
+  )
+{
+  UINTN             Sent;
+  UINT32            cursor;
+  UINT32            flags;
+
+  ASSERT (Buffer != NULL);
+
+  if (NumberOfBytes == 0) {
+    return 0;
+  }
+
+  if (!gCbConsole) {
+    return 0;
+  }
+
+  Sent = 0;
+  do {
+    cursor = gCbConsole->cursor & CBMC_CURSOR_MASK;
+    flags = gCbConsole->cursor & ~CBMC_CURSOR_MASK;
+
+    if (cursor >= gCbConsole->size) {
+      return 0;	// Old coreboot version with legacy overflow mechanism.
+    }
+
+    gCbConsole->body[cursor++] = Buffer[Sent++];
+
+    if (cursor >= gCbConsole->size) {
+      cursor = STM_cursor;
+      flags |= CBMC_OVERFLOW;
+    }
+
+    gCbConsole->cursor = flags | cursor;
+  } while (Sent < NumberOfBytes);
+
+  return Sent;
+}
+
+/**
+  Read data from serial device and save the datas in buffer.
+
+  Reads NumberOfBytes data bytes from a serial device into the buffer
+  specified by Buffer. The number of bytes actually read is returned.
+  If Buffer is NULL, then ASSERT().
+  If NumberOfBytes is zero, then return 0.
+
+  @param  Buffer           Pointer to the data buffer to store the data read from the serial device.
+  @param  NumberOfBytes    Number of bytes which will be read.
+
+  @retval 0                Read data failed, no data is to be read.
+  @retval >0               Actual number of bytes read from serial device.
+
+**/
+UINTN
+EFIAPI
+SerialPortRead (
+  OUT UINT8     *Buffer,
+  IN  UINTN     NumberOfBytes
+)
+{
+  return 0;
+}
+
+/**
+  Polls a serial device to see if there is any data waiting to be read.
+
+  @retval TRUE             Data is waiting to be read from the serial device.
+  @retval FALSE            There is no data waiting to be read from the serial device.
+
+**/
+BOOLEAN
+EFIAPI
+SerialPortPoll (
+  VOID
+  )
+{
+  return FALSE;
+}
+
+/**
+  Sets the control bits on a serial device.
+
+  @param Control                Sets the bits of Control that are settable.
+
+  @retval RETURN_SUCCESS        The new control bits were set on the serial device.
+  @retval RETURN_UNSUPPORTED    The serial device does not support this operation.
+  @retval RETURN_DEVICE_ERROR   The serial device is not functioning correctly.
+
+**/
+RETURN_STATUS
+EFIAPI
+SerialPortSetControl (
+  IN UINT32 Control
+  )
+{
+  return RETURN_UNSUPPORTED;
+}
+
+/**
+  Retrieve the status of the control bits on a serial device.
+
+  @param Control                A pointer to return the current control signals from the serial device.
+
+  @retval RETURN_SUCCESS        The control bits were read from the serial device.
+  @retval RETURN_UNSUPPORTED    The serial device does not support this operation.
+  @retval RETURN_DEVICE_ERROR   The serial device is not functioning correctly.
+
+**/
+RETURN_STATUS
+EFIAPI
+SerialPortGetControl (
+  OUT UINT32 *Control
+  )
+{
+  return RETURN_UNSUPPORTED;
+}
+
+/**
+  Sets the baud rate, receive FIFO depth, transmit/receive time out, parity,
+  data bits, and stop bits on a serial device.
+
+  @param BaudRate           The requested baud rate. A BaudRate value of 0 will use the
+                            device's default interface speed.
+                            On output, the value actually set.
+  @param ReceiveFifoDepth   The requested depth of the FIFO on the receive side of the
+                            serial interface. A ReceiveFifoDepth value of 0 will use
+                            the device's default FIFO depth.
+                            On output, the value actually set.
+  @param Timeout            The requested time out for a single character in microseconds.
+                            This timeout applies to both the transmit and receive side of the
+                            interface. A Timeout value of 0 will use the device's default time
+                            out value.
+                            On output, the value actually set.
+  @param Parity             The type of parity to use on this serial device. A Parity value of
+                            DefaultParity will use the device's default parity value.
+                            On output, the value actually set.
+  @param DataBits           The number of data bits to use on the serial device. A DataBits
+                            value of 0 will use the device's default data bit setting.
+                            On output, the value actually set.
+  @param StopBits           The number of stop bits to use on this serial device. A StopBits
+                            value of DefaultStopBits will use the device's default number of
+                            stop bits.
+                            On output, the value actually set.
+
+  @retval RETURN_SUCCESS            The new attributes were set on the serial device.
+  @retval RETURN_UNSUPPORTED        The serial device does not support this operation.
+  @retval RETURN_INVALID_PARAMETER  One or more of the attributes has an unsupported value.
+  @retval RETURN_DEVICE_ERROR       The serial device is not functioning correctly.
+
+**/
+RETURN_STATUS
+EFIAPI
+SerialPortSetAttributes (
+  IN OUT UINT64             *BaudRate,
+  IN OUT UINT32             *ReceiveFifoDepth,
+  IN OUT UINT32             *Timeout,
+  IN OUT EFI_PARITY_TYPE    *Parity,
+  IN OUT UINT8              *DataBits,
+  IN OUT EFI_STOP_BITS_TYPE *StopBits
+  )
+{
+  return RETURN_UNSUPPORTED;
+}
diff --git a/UefiPayloadPkg/Library/C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.inf b/UefiPayloadPkg/Library/C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.inf
new file mode 100644
index 0000000000..37b33c24ad
--- /dev/null
+++ b/UefiPayloadPkg/Library/C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.inf
@@ -0,0 +1,27 @@
+## @file
+#  Component description file for CbSerialPortLib module.
+#
+#  SPDX-License-Identifier: BSD-2-Clause-Patent
+#
+##
+
+[Defines]
+  INF_VERSION                    = 0x00010005
+  BASE_NAME                      = CbSerialPortLib
+  FILE_GUID                      = 0DB3EF12-1426-4086-B012-113184C4CE11
+  MODULE_TYPE                    = BASE
+  VERSION_STRING                 = 0.5
+  LIBRARY_CLASS                  = SerialPortLib
+  CONSTRUCTOR                    = SerialPortInitialize
+
+[Sources]
+  CbSerialPortLib.c
+
+[Packages]
+  MdeModulePkg/MdeModulePkg.dec
+  MdePkg/MdePkg.dec
+  U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.dec
+
+[LibraryClasses]
+  BaseLib
+  BlParseLib
diff --git a/U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.dsc b/U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.dsc
index 3d08edfe31..b3770b9be6 100644
--- a/U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.dsc
+++ b/U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.dsc
@@ -33,6 +33,7 @@
   DEFINE UNIVERSAL_PAYLOAD            = FALSE
   DEFINE SECURITY_STUB_ENABLE         = TRUE
   DEFINE SMM_SUPPORT                  = FALSE
+  DEFINE USE_CBMEM_FOR_CONSOLE        = FALSE
   #
   # SBL:      UEFI payload for Slim Bootloader
   # COREBOOT: UEFI payload for coreboot
@@ -223,7 +224,11 @@
   TimerLib|UefiPayloadPkg/Library/AcpiTimerLib/AcpiTimerLib.inf
 !endif
   ResetSystemLib|UefiPayloadPkg/Library/ResetSystemLib/ResetSystemLib.inf
+!if $(USE_CBMEM_FOR_CONSOLE) == TRUE
+  SerialPortLib|UefiPayloadPkg/Library/CbSerialPortLib/CbSerialPortLib.inf
+!else
   SerialPortLib|MdeModulePkg/Library/BaseSerialPortLib16550/BaseSerialPortLib16550.inf
+!endif
   PlatformHookLib|UefiPayloadPkg/Library/PlatformHookLib/PlatformHookLib.inf
   PlatformBootManagerLib|UefiPayloadPkg/Library/PlatformBootManagerLib/PlatformBootManagerLib.inf
   IoApicLib|PcAtChipsetPkg/Library/BaseIoApicLib/BaseIoApicLib.inf
diff --git a/U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.fdf b/U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.fdf
index f619a23139..0df8342252 100644
--- a/U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.fdf
+++ b/UefiPayloadPkg/UefiPayloadPkg.fdf
@@ -15,8 +15,12 @@ DEFINE FD_BLOCK_SIZE = 0x00001000
 !if $(TARGET) == "NOOPT"
 DEFINE FD_SIZE     = 0x00850000
 DEFINE NUM_BLOCKS  = 0x850
-!else
 
+!elseif $(USE_CBMEM_FOR_CONSOLE) == TRUE
+DEFINE FD_SIZE     = 0x00600000
+DEFINE NUM_BLOCKS  = 0x600
+
+!else
 DEFINE FD_SIZE     = 0x00590000
 DEFINE NUM_BLOCKS  = 0x590
 !endif
--

Re: [edk2-devel] [PATCH] UefiPayloadPkg: Add support for logging to CBMEM console
Posted by Benjamin Doron 2 years, 3 months ago
Hi,
Thanks for looking at my patch.

I probably need to refine the library before it's ready to be upstreamed.
Two items on my list were finally debugging how to make `FindCbTag()` work,
and using `CopyMem()` instead of byte-assignment.

This commit is missing my follow-up: We must not define MDEPKG_NDEBUG or
the messages are stripped. We must not make asserts fatal, because then
they cannot be seen; we must try to continue anyways. PlatformHookLibNull
must be used, or asserts occur when UefiPayload's instance cannot find the
serial table in CBMEM. See
https://github.com/MrChromebox/edk2/commit/5fec6d995cc2f453d4b580e941fca6662e2ed367
for the updated commit, I don't believe it ever made it to my GitHub.
However, I now know that the Status Code stuff is irrelevant, because we
aren't logging through its infrastructure.

That should be it, I suppose? I'll get back to it when I can if
upstream/coreboot's fork wants.

Regards,
Benjamin
